Tom Wilson and Connor McMichael each had a goal and an assist for the Washington Capitals in a 4-3 win against the Columbus Blue Jackets at Nationwide Arena in Columbus on Tuesday. Logan Thompson made 34 saves for the Capitals (4-0-0). Boone Jenner scored twice on the power play for the Blue Jackets (2-4-0). Jet Greaves made 19 saves.
Artemi Panarin joined the New York Rangers as a free agent in 2019, becoming their highest-scoring forward. Since 2019-20, the gifted playmaking winger sits fourth among all NHL scorers with 550 total points, including a career-high 120 points in 2023-24 when the Rangers won the Presidents' Trophy.

Connecticut's Max Pacioretty retires from NHL, will return to Michigan as special assistant
Pacioretty, who played for 17 seasons in the NHL, will be a special assistant to University of Michigan men's hockey head coach Brandon Naurato, according to a press release from the team.
